概括
素缺乏症是一种遗传性疾病,从婴儿期到成年期表现出不同的症状. 早期检测和专门的饮食对于管理这种情况和预防严重后果至关重要.
科学领域:
- 生物化学 生化学
- 遗传学 是一个遗传学.
- 儿科 儿科 儿科
背景情况:
- 素缺乏症是一种由SLC25A13基因突变引起的自体逆向性疾病.
- 它表现为三种形式:新生儿肝内胆固醇症 (NICCD),NICCD后,以及成人发病的II型素血症 (CTLN2).
- NICCD可能是轻微的,但有些患者进展到危及生命的CTLN2.
研究的目的:
- 描述素缺乏症的临床阶段和方面.
- 审查东亚,欧洲和北美当前的临床情况.
- 突出提高认识和建立罕见疾病管理全球网络的努力.
主要方法:
- 对临床表现和疾病进展的审查.
- 分析来自不同地理区域的已公布临床数据.
- 描述目前针对疾病意识和管理的举措.
主要成果:
- 素缺乏症表现出广泛的临床变异性.
- 低碳水化合物,高脂肪饮食和中链甘油三酸可以改善症状并防止进展.
- 早期诊断和干预对于改善患者结果至关重要.
结论:
- 素缺乏症需要及时诊断和管理,特别是从NICCD过渡到CTLN2.
- 饮食干预是管理病情和预防严重并发症的关键.
- 全球合作和意识对于改善对这种罕见疾病的护理至关重要.

Lysosomal Hydrolases
3.8K
Lysosomes are the site for the degradation of macromolecules and biological polymers released during membrane trafficking events such as secretory, endocytic, autophagic, and phagocytic pathways. The membrane-enclosed area of the lysosome, called the lumen, contains hydrolytic enzymes active in an acidic environment. Cystic Fibrosis: Management
163
Cystic fibrosis (CF) is an autosomal recessive disorder that predominantly affects individuals of Northern European descent, occurring at a rate of 1 in 3500. It is caused by a genetic mutation in a gene on chromosome 7, most commonly the ΔF508 mutation, that codes for the cystic fibrosis transmembrane conductance regulator (CFTR) protein. This results in thicker mucus secretions and obstruction pathologies in multiple organs, including the lungs and sinuses.

COPD: Pathogenesis and Clinical Features
271
Chronic obstructive pulmonary disease (COPD) is a group of lung conditions that progressively worsen over time, including chronic bronchitis and emphysema. This cluster of diseases collectively leads to a gradual and irreversible decline in lung function over time.
